US President Donald Trump is preparing to take his campaign against Iran into a new phase, with Washington threatening tougher sanctions and economic isolation in a bid to force Tehran into accepting a deal. But the strategy carries a major risk for the Gulf: Iran could respond not by capitulating, but by attacking the region’s energy infrastructure and alternative oil-shipping routes. Iran, he warned, could target oil routes outside the Strait of Hormuz and the interests of countries supporting Washington. He also warned that US commercial and economic interests in the region could become targets if Washington imposed further sanctions. The threat comes as Trump has repeatedly claimed that the Strait of Hormuz is effectively US territory.

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ian has argued that Tehran needs to break out of the current “neither war nor peace” situation and defended a June memorandum with Washington as a possible route towards a settlement. Yet economic pain has not translated into capitulation.

The next phase could involve sanctions targeting countries and companies that continue doing business with Tehran, potentially affecting major trading partners such as China, India, Turkey and the United Arab Emirates, according to analysis cited by the South China Morning Post.
